Intel Arc Pro A30M vs AMD Radeon HD 6650M
Intel Arc Pro A30M vs AMD Radeon HD 6650M
VS
Intel Arc Pro A30M
AMD Radeon HD 6650M
We compared two Mobile platform GPUs: 4GB VRAM Arc Pro A30M and 1024MB VRAM Radeon HD 6650M to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
Intel Arc Pro A30M 's Advantages
Released 11 years and 7 months late
Boost Clock2000MHz
More VRAM (4GB vs 1GB)
Larger VRAM bandwidth (128.0GB/s vs 25.60GB/s)
544 additional rendering cores
